Show "tjpem Ymr Mmi, YdiQ ife Mmm ? fines lFepI Sing's IX Uquor IFSKion And W4e Sunday Herald 24 SUNDAY, NOVEMBER 8, Utah Pioneers Win 48-6 Over Dons By WENDELL RIGBY Herald Sports Writer LEW Lehi Pioneers their way to a 48-- 6 victory over undermanned Spanish Fork Dons In a closing game on the Region Four football schedule Friday afternoon at Lehi. The win gave the Pioneers second place in the Northern Division with a standing while the loss dropped Spanish Fork to The Pioneers wasted little time getting their scoring march under way. They tallied once in the first quarter; gathered a full head of steam in the second period to cross the opposing scored goal line three times a touchdown and a field goal in the third quarter, and finished their point making with a pair of touchdowns in the final period. Spanish Fork helped in its as an intercepted pass and three fumbles were directly responsible for four of the The Dons Lehi touchdowns. were hurt by the loss of Lowell Anderson, ace quarterback, who was Injured In the third period and had to be helped from the field, but Lehi also missed Jay Hardman, hard running 190 pound halfback who was moved out of the lineup with a leg in jury and missed the last quartown downfall er.. Intercepted Pass Anderson's pass late in the first period was intercepted by Steve Smilh, Lsbl fullback, who romped 40 yards for the first score. A Forker fumble at the opening of the second period was recovered by Lehi on the Spanish Fork 40, and was followed by a long pass to Smith that carried to the Don's one yard strip. A quarterback sneak by Jay Evans made the score 12-- 0 for the Pioneers. Lehi scored twice more in the second quartetr. Allan Had- field broke around his own left end for 67 yards and a touch down, aided by a pair of sen sational blocks; and a recovered Don lumDie on ine iu yara line was turned into a touchdown moments later when Hardman cracked over center for the Salt lake City J.
